Business
The Volunteer Center is a networking hub for businesses to share resources needed, and collaborate with local nonprofits, to make a positive impact in the community.

At The Volunteer Center, you’ll find all the right tools as well as training and consultation services to help and enrich your business community involvement.

We’ll help build upon your thriving employee volunteer program and if you don’t already have one, we’ll work with you to create an outstanding program. The benefits of a successful volunteer program are many. Not only will it be about giving back to the community, but it’ll also increase employee loyalty, foster team spirit and maximize your public image through service and philanthropy.

And to further enhance your program’s potential, join the Bay Area Corporate Volunteer Council (BACVC)! You’ll be a part of an elite group of like-minded business leaders who understand the value of volunteer programs and have membership access to support, discounts and resources.

As a BACVC member, The Volunteer Center will also custom design a package of consulting services to meet your business needs such as volunteer project management training services, Employee Volunteer Program development, and customized board matching and training services featuring Board Match Plus.
